Comments

The Courier Club was an exclusive shoreside recreational social club established in the city of Rhodes, Greece, specifically for the crew and engineers serving aboard the USCGC Courier. The USCGC Courier (WAGR-410 / WTR-410) was one of the most unique ships in United States Coast Guard history. Operating as a floating psychological warfare weapon during the height of the Cold War, it served as a mobile, high-powered Voice of America (VOA) broadcasting station.
